Kim Ji-hyeon (footballer)
Kim Ji-hyeon (born 16 March 1986) is a South Korean football player who primarily plays as a defender. He has played professionally in both South Korea and Vietnam.
Career
Kim Ji-hyeon began his professional career in South Korea, playing for several clubs including Busan IPark. He later moved to Vietnam, where he played for various teams in the V.League 1 and V.League 2.
